Buying Chestnut Horses in South West

 

Choosing the right horse

When browsing Chestnut Horses in South West, match the horse to your experience, not just where you are now but where you want to be in the next year. A young or unschooled horse suits confident, experienced riders. If you're still developing, a well-schooled older horse will teach you more and carries less risk.


When viewing, ask to see the horse caught from the field and tacked up before you ride. Behaviour on the ground tells you things a ridden trial won't.

 

Pre-purchase vetting

Get a pre-purchase veterinary examination before committing to any significant purchase. Use your own vet rather than one suggested by the seller, and instruct them directly.


A 5-stage vetting tests the horse at rest and under strenuous exercise but does not include X-rays by default. Discuss with your vet whether these are worth adding, particularly for older horses or those with hard work ahead.


For lower-value horses or companions, a 2-stage vetting covers the basics.

 

Transport and insurance

Arrange transport and insurance before completing the purchase. Make sure cover is in place from the moment the sale is agreed, not after collection. Horsemart lists professional equine transporters if you need help moving your new horse home.
